    You must make a few changes, not only on outgoing parameters, your incoming parameters also need changes.

    Open your e-mail program > tools > accounts > your bizmail account > properties > servers, under outgoing mail server, check "this server requires authentication" > apply > advanced, under outgoing (SMTP) mail change to 465 not 25. Put a check mark on "this server requires a secure connection (SSL)" > under incoming (POP3) mail, change it to 995 no 110. Put a check mark on "this server requires a secure connection (SSL)" > OK

    A very old (but XP has been around for a long time) message by Malke MVP MS:

    For XP, start by running the Network Setup Wizard the on all machines (see warning in section A below).

    Problems sharing files between computers on a network are usually caused by 1) a misconfigured firewall or a firewall neglected (including a dynamic firewall in a virtual private network); or (2) inadvertently run two firewalls such as the firewall of Windows and a third-party firewall. and/or (3) do not have accounts to the same users and passwords on all computers in the workgroup. (4) tries to create actions where the operating system does not.

    A. configure the firewall on all machines to allow traffic to local area network (LAN) as being approved. With the Windows Firewall, it means which allows file sharing / print on the Exceptions tab normally run the XP Network Setup Wizard will take care of this for these machines. The only "witch hunt", it will turn on the XPSP2 Windows Firewall. If you are not running a third-party firewall or you have an antivirus with "Internet Worm Protection" (like Norton 2006/07) which acts as a firewall, you're fine. With a third-party firewall, I usually set up the allocation of LAN with an IP address range. E.g. would be 192.168.1.0 - 192.168.1.254. Obviously you would substitute your correct subnet. Do not run more than one firewall. DON'T STOP FIREWALLS; CONFIGURE THEM CORRECTLY.

    (B) to facilitate the Organization, put all computers in the same workgroup. This is done from the System applet in Control Panel, the computer name tab.

    C. create the counterpart of the user accounts and passwords on all machines. You do not need to be logged into the same account on all machines and assigned to each user account passwords can be different; accounts/passwords just need to exist and to match on all machines. DO NOT NEGLECT TO CREATE PASSWORDS, EVEN IF ONLY OF SIMPLE. If you want a machine to boot directly to the desktop (a particular user account) for convenience, you can do this. The instructions on this link work for XP and Vista: set up Windows for the connection automatically (MVP Ramesh) - http://windowsxp.mvps.org/Autologon.htm

    D. Si one or more of the computers is XP Pro or Media Center, turn off Simple file sharing (Folder Options > view tab).

    E. create share as you wish. XP Home does not share the users directory or the Program Files, but you can share folders inside those directories. A better choice is to simply use the Shared Documents folder. See the first link above for more information on Vista sharing.

    F. you have the job of file sharing (and tested by exchanging a file between machines), if you want to share a printer connected locally to one of your computers, share of this machine. Then go to the printer mftr Web site. and download the latest drivers for the correct system. Install them on the target machines. The printer must be collected during the installation procedure. If this isn't the case, install the drivers and then use the Add Printer Wizard. In some cases, printers must be installed as local printers, but it is outside this response.

  • OfficeJet 6700 DHCP causing problems with airprint and web services

    I find it kind of interesting that this printer does not properly with DHCP enabled by default and more easy to use configuration.  My new printer seems to require to manually set the ip and dns settings before the features of web services or airprint worked correctly.  It was strange because printing from a PC and iMac worked well, it was that only the web services feature (unable to connect to the server) and the airprint from IOS devices failed (printer shows up but just disappeared rather than printing impression actually).  Someone else has seen this and not do anything to solve this problem?

    The problem with this is effectively resolved through static DNS, generally. The reason it is and not with other functions, is that our print servers that connect you with are able to communicate more easily with some DNS configurations on the other.

    For this reason, HP recommends generally defining the DNS for your printer on the parameters of Google DNS: 8.8.8.8 & 8.8.4.4.

    LearningAdHoc,

    I'll talk about the prospective printer laserjet m251 regarding the direct wireless. If you are looking at the printer control panel and turn on live wireless, then your iOS device will detect it. You can even go into your built-in webserver (EWS) and change your direct wireless and the name of Hello, if you want to make it more recognizable or have more than one printer your would like to have on the network. Once you have enabled the wireless directly from your control panel, you go into your settings on your iOS device, wi - fi > choose a network > and select the printer (caution - the 'small wheel' will keep turning, just ignore it).  Go back to your main menu setting and you should see that your printer was select as access point. You can then enter your photos, safari, etc. and print from them to choose the action button and when the menu comes up select print > select your printing (should already be selected).

    The cellular and direct wireless connection internet connection can be used at once, but a word of warning... If you have a wi fi network configuration, you will have to jump between the 2 directions of print... make?
